Robotic Empire Press Release: TORCHE On Tour With The Sword

Torche, the Miami stoner-pop band described by SPIN Magazine as "a
pure sludge bulldozer", hit the road this week with classic metallers
The Sword and thrash rockers ASG.

The tour covers the entire East Coast and ends up in Texas. Torche
will then link up with sludge rockers Akimbo and crushers Black Cobra
for a West Coast run.

Torche's next album is currently in the works and will be released
later this year on Robotic Empire. Torche drummer Rick Smith and
bassist Jon Nunez also play in grindcore band Shitstorm, whose split
with Magrudergrind is out now on Robotic Empire.
